Nigeria Comedy Awards Unveils Nominees for 2023 Edition”

The Nigeria Comedy Awards (NCA) has unveiled the list of nominees for its highly-anticipated 2023 edition, celebrating the remarkable accomplishments within Nigeria’s thriving comedy industry.

The comprehensive list, accessible via NCA’s official social media channels, features prominent names such as Basketmouth, Mercy Johnson, Tomama, Broda Shaggi, Real Warri Pikin, Kenny Blaq, Taaooma, Sabinus, Battle on Bukka Street, Mr. Macaroni, Bovi, My Flatmates, Helen Paul, Passport, Ajebo, Success, Jude OC, Bimbo Ademoye, Yaw, Kirikiru, Powski, Solomon VI, Dada Adekola, The Johnsons, Josh2Funny, Charles Inojie, and other influential figures and productions that have left a lasting impact on Nigeria’s comedy landscape. These accolades span across various categories, including Stand-up Comedy, TV Series, Radio, Online Skits, Movies, Actors, Animation, and more.

Wole Adenuga, Co-Executive Producer of the Nigeria Comedy Awards, expressed excitement about the impending event and the heightened anticipation among both nominees and their fan base, both locally and globally. He highlighted the event’s partnership with brands such as Indomie Noodles, Airtel, Malta Guinness, Peak Milk, and Fanta, underscoring their commitment to ensuring the event’s resounding success. Adenuga also emphasized the ‘Revelation of the Year’ Category, with Layi Wasabi and Soso as contenders, with the winner not only receiving a prestigious plaque but also a substantial cash prize of N1,000,000.

The inaugural Nigeria Comedy Awards is set to take place on Sunday, September 24, 2023, at the Eko Conference Centre in Victoria Island, Lagos State. The event will host 1,000 attendees and be broadcast to millions worldwide through wapTV (DStv 262, StarTimes 116, GOtv 129, FreeTV 751, and Play 275). The awards ceremony has garnered extensive media support from renowned organizations like Filmhouse Cinemas, AIT Network, Royal Roots TV, Pop Central, African Movie Channel, Rave TV, Royal Roots Cinemas, Smooth 98.1FM, Goldmyne TV, Kennis 104.1FM, Royal Roots 107.1FM, and numerous other media outlets
